Table 11.14

Unadjusted Patient Survival, Heart Transplants

Survival at 3 Months, 1 Year, 5 Years, and 10 Years

  3 Months 1 Year 5 Years 10 Years
(Tx 2005 - 2006) (Tx 2005 - 2006) (Tx 2001 - 2006) (Tx 1996 - 2006)
N % Std. Err. N % Std. Err. N % Std. Err. N % Std. Err.
Total All 4,042 92.5% 0.4% 4,042 87.6% 0.5% 12,038 73.9% 0.5% 22,849 55.1% 0.5%
Yearly Center Volume 0-5 124 88.7% 2.8% 124 80.6% 3.5% 704 68.5% 2.1% 1,451 51.2% 2.0%
6-10 523 90.6% 1.3% 523 85.7% 1.5% 1,504 71.7% 1.4% 2,780 52.3% 1.4%
11-16 885 93.3% 0.8% 885 89.3% 1.0% 2,534 72.0% 1.1% 3,979 53.2% 1.2%
17-24 710 93.4% 0.9% 710 88.5% 1.2% 1,648 76.6% 1.3% 4,539 59.1% 1.1%
25+ 1,800 92.6% 0.6% 1,800 87.6% 0.8% 5,648 75.3% 0.7% 10,100 55.4% 0.8%


Source: OPTN/SRTR Data as of May 1, 2008.

(+) = Values not determined due to insufficient follow-up. (-) = Values not determined since there were no transplants in the category.

Cohorts are transplants performed during the years listed at the top of the table.

Patient survival follows patients from first transplant of this type until death. Counts for patient and graft survival are different because a patient may have more than one transplant for a type of organ.

Center volume = Center's yearly transplants performed during the base period, based on heart and heart-lung transplants.

Multi-organ transplants are excluded.

Medical urgency status codes have changed over time. See Technical Notes chapter for further information.
